I love the fact that Mangini continues to employ some of the old Bill B. tactics. We've already seen some of it, but keep an eye on the barrage of IR designations in the coming days. What's that, hangnail? Better get him on IR.

It's just a nice way to go into the offseason with 70+ guys under contract. You can load up on some young if-come talent, or protect a couple of practice squad players by promoting them.

-jj
But JJ, Mangini is NOT BB (sarcasm in full force)!!!

I noticed this too. The season is lost, so now it is time to EVALUATE for next year....and instead of trying to save his job (as some accuse), he is going about the business of being an NFL coach and trying to evaluate as many players as he can in need positions.

Look at it this way...the Browns have a NEED for a 3rd string QB at the very least. If this guy can fill in where Wallace is now (a hybrid QB/athlete), he could be a good wildcat option for the team. Wallace has a 1 yr contract that expires this year, so he is likely gone, especially considering the mumbling we hear about his discontent....and I really think the Browns keep JD as the experienced backup/mentor for Colt...I can't ever remember a guys name linked to another so many times as a QB in my entire life following the Browns. JD has taken Colt under his wing and is doing his best to make him an allstar.

Just look at the roster right now with all these late additions:
Titus Browns, LB
Coye Francies, CB
Travis Ivey, NT
Jordan Norwood, WR
Steve Octavian, LB
Ko Quaye, DT
Brian Sanford, DE

I probably missed a few...but these are all NEED areas...and nice to see us taking advantage of the rules instead of hoping injured guys will return in time for one more meaningless game.

I just hope Holmgren sees and understands that the coach is putting TEAM FIRST instead of job stability.
